在Python项目开发中,选择一个高效的Unix环境可以显著提升开发效率。Unix系统以其强大的命令行工具和稳定的运行环境,成为许多开发者的首选。

AI绘图结果,仅供参考
安装Unix系统时,可以选择Linux发行版如Ubuntu或Debian,它们提供了丰富的软件包和良好的社区支持。通过终端安装必要的工具链,例如GCC、Make和Git,能够为后续开发打下坚实基础。
使用包管理器如APT或YUM可以快速安装Python及其依赖库。同时,推荐安装Python虚拟环境工具,如venv或conda,以隔离不同项目的依赖,避免版本冲突。
配置SSH密钥可以实现无密码登录远程服务器,提高代码部署和调试的效率。•利用文本编辑器如Vim或Emacs,配合插件管理,能够提升代码编写速度。
自动化脚本是Unix环境的一大优势。通过编写Shell脚本或使用Makefile,可以简化编译、测试和部署流程,减少重复性工作。
•定期更新系统和软件包,确保安全性和兼容性。结合这些实践,开发者可以在Unix环境中构建高效、稳定的Python开发环境。